Opening hours
Embassy Opening Hours
The Embassy’s public office is operating on an appointment basis from 9.30 a.m. - 12.30 p.m., Monday to Friday. Appointments can be requested by emailing us at lisbonembassy@dfa.ie
Out of hours Emergency Contact Details
If you are an Irish citizen in a genuine emergency situation and in need of urgent consular assistance, please call 00 351 213308200 and leave a message on the Duty Officer voice mailbox stating your name, phone number and give a brief description of the emergency. A consular officer will call you back as soon as possible in cases of genuine emergencies. Alternatively, you can call the Duty Officer at the Department of Foreign Affairs on 00353 1 408 2000.
Directions to the Embassy
Address:
Avenida da Liberdade, Nr. 200, 4th floor, Lisbon
The Embassy is located on Avenida da Liberdade, one of Lisbon's main arteries at the heart of the city’s historic and commercial centre. We share the “VICTORIA” building, on your right hand side as you are going up the Avenue towards Praça Marquês de Pombal, with the Australian, Canadian and Slovakian Embassies as well as a range of financial, media and commercial organizations.
Public Transport
Several buses (709, 711, 736) and also the airport shuttle “Aerobus” stop practically outside the Embassy. The metro (Blue Line) is at two minutes walk from the Embassy. In all cases, the stop is called "Avenida".
